Him


Others see Him as a fraud, a man who didn't exist

I see Him as my only way to exist.

Others tell me His words are outdated,

I tell them that there is a difference between old and classic,

that true morals shouldn't leave when they aren't in vogue.

Others curse Him and leave Him,

I stand by Him because He will always stand by me.

Others denied Him and killed Him.

I saw Him rise again and I will see Him again.
